Criteria of Evaluation

CLARITY

In technical terms, this means syntax and vocabulary. I have offered a few general rules to follow for added clarity.

1) avoid “you” and “your” as well as “relatable”

2) paragraphs should be more than three sentences and less than a page

3) Verb tenses and singular and plural nouns and pronouns should agree within and, where applicable, between sentences.

4) quotes should be integrated in the flow of your own sentences, “using a comma in this fashion.”

5) All rules of clarity can be broken in the interest of improved clarity, but they should only be broken consciously, with a sense of purpose, and when necessary.
ACCURACY

Is what you are writing in your paragraphs true to the texts? Are you quoting directly and making sure any alternative vocabulary you introduce in your own explanations keeps the meaning closely enough?
PRECISION

Does your writing contain sufficient detail? Are you presenting the precise details in particular of complex, contradictory, or self-contradictory ideas, works, problems, etc.? Are you qualifying and developing general statements that you make to avoid vagueness and lack of focus?
COHERENCY

Does the whole essay maintain a focus on the proposal offered to the reader at the beginning? Is the proposal sufficiently broad and comprehensive to account for all the ideas or aspects of the idea? Does it answer the question?
